Let me share my #mortarium obsession with you: just look at this beauty! Made at Mancetter-Hartshill, used widely across Roman Britain ❤️ what for? Most likely for grinding/mushing and mixing food. ‘Tis a beauty ❤️

Today’s #RomanPottery offering to you is this little poppy head beaker, made somewhere in North Kent dated c. 70-160CE❤️
